On behalf of the Board of Directors, I write to inform you of an important change occurring at Reading In Motion.
Over the past several months the Board of Directors and leadership team have diligently explored how Reading In Motion can continue to thrive and grow as an organization in light of the pandemic-driven need for responsive, flexible, and technology-driven education solutions. We have determined that new leadership is an imperative step in ensuring that we continue to remain a relevant resource to our schools, teachers, students, and now parents and other educators. As of December 2020, the Reading In Motion Board of Directors has appointed Gabe Gonzalez as Interim Executive Director. We are incredibly grateful to former Executive Director, Karl Androes, for his vision and unwavering commitment to students as well as his 37 years of service to the organization.
Gabe Gonzalez joined Reading In Motion in 2018 and led our expanding work in Las Vegas as the Regional Executive Director. He has a demonstrated commitment to leveraging education to improve the lives of children. Prior to joining RIM, Gabe oversaw a large, multi-state division at K12.Inc, an online learning platform. We are pleased he has accepted the role of Interim Executive Director, as we work together to strengthen the future of our impactful organization.
